Head-to-Head History

Ecuador and Germany have faced off on the international stage several times, with Germany historically holding the upper hand. Their most notable encounter came during the 2006 World Cup, where Germany defeated Ecuador 3-0 in the group stage, showcasing their tactical superiority and striking prowess. Despite Ecuador’s spirited performances in past meetings, they have struggled to overcome the disciplined and methodical approach of the German side. This match presents an opportunity for Ecuador to change the narrative and prove their growth on the world stage.

Players to Watch

For Germany, all eyes will be on their midfield maestro, Joshua Kimmich. His ability to control the tempo of the game and orchestrate play from deep positions is crucial to Germany’s tactical setup. Alongside him, forward Kai Havertz poses a significant threat with his skillful dribbling and clinical finishing, making him a player that Ecuador’s defense must be wary of.

On the Ecuadorian side, Enner Valencia stands out as a key player. His experience and leadership on the field are invaluable, and his knack for finding the back of the net could prove decisive. Additionally, Moisés Caicedo, the dynamic young midfielder, brings energy and creativity to Ecuador’s play, capable of unsettling Germany’s structured defense.
